  • The Singing Ringing Tree: This public art installation is a must-visit attraction in Burnley. The unique sculpture creates hauntingly beautiful sounds as the wind blows through the pipes, providing a one-of-a-kind sensory experience.
  • Turf Moor: As the home of Burnley FC, Turf Moor offers football fans the opportunity to watch thrilling matches and immerse themselves in the vibrant atmosphere of a Premier League stadium.

Burnley boasts a year-around average temperature of 9.8°C, peaking at 16.0°C in July, its warmest month, and dipping to an average low of 4.0°C in January, the coolest. Rainfall averages at 71.5mm annually, with August seeing the heaviest showers and March being the driest month.

The Burnley info point: What you need to know

Category
Details
LocationBurnley, England, United Kingdom
Main AttractionsTowneley Hall, Gawthorpe Hall, Queen Street Mill Textile Museum
Popular ActivitiesHiking in the Pennines, Visiting the Singing Ringing Tree, Exploring the Weavers' Triangle
Best Time to VisitMay to September
WeatherModerate climate with mild summers and cool winters
Local CuisineLancashire Hotpot, Butter Pie, Black Pudding
TransportationBurnley has a well-connected bus and train network. Taxis are also available.
Places to VisitThompson Park, Pendle Hill, Turf Moor (Burnley FC's stadium)
